摘要
The relationship between pitting potential and the potential scan rate for AISI 304L (UNS S30403) and AISI 316L (UNS S31603) stainless steels in a 5% sodium chloride (NaCl) solution was analyzed using a stochastic approach. From a linear dependence of the hazard function upon the potential, pitting corrosion was predicted to increase linearly with the square root of the potential scan rate.
